Output 1be58c937ffb66a50372dd66996a63ab0eaa6618ea816daee23c0950b5ab27da:38

value
3490170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02fd40a81ebc08b67693d892073403aa28a88f96 OP_EQUAL
address
31xpfDxFJD78dvUBffLBRrYotNVFRy5XmH
transaction
1be58c937ffb66a50372dd66996a63ab0eaa6618ea816daee23c0950b5ab27da
confirmations
171011
spent
true